There isn’t, unfortunately, a singular answer to this.

Turn it around a bit - what is your organisation’s reporting requirement/expectation?
Where is your data warehouse, is it cloud-based or on prem?
Does your company have an intention to move to the cloud any time soon if they’re not already there?

Then, what capabilities do you already have in house - do you have cloud tech people or on prem people and again, what’s the intention/appetite for cloud versus staying on prem for longer?

Don’t forget, this is about what’s right for your organisation (which can vary based on size, risk appetite, existing tech platform and so on).
